Here is a mod I did to the rear hubs on my GV2/GV2T. I shaved 1mm from each side on the rear hub carriers. Then added shims on each side. I felt this would be a nice option to have. It came in handy yest. at CRCRC on my buggy. I felt I needed a little more forward grip. So I moved the hubs forward and instant traction.:nod: Def. recommend this mod.
